Getting a longer-term car loan will certainly cause you to invest extra in rate of interest, making the vehicle extra costly to finance in the long run. Long repayment periods can likewise make it more challenging to function toward other economic goals or purchase a various vehicle if your scenarios transform especially if you still owe a great deal of cash on your loan.

Several auto salespeople have actually set sales objectives for the end of each month and quarter. Strategy your see to the dealer near to these schedule times, and you may get a better deal or added savings if they still require to reach their quota.

After you've bargained the final automobile cost, ask the supplier about any type of deals or programs you get approved for or point out any you found online to bring the rate down also much more. Speaking of saying the appropriate points, do not tell the dealer what regular monthly repayment you're trying to find. If you desire the most effective offer, begin negotiations by asking the dealer what the out-the-door rate is.

FYI: The sticker label cost isn't the total rate of the auto it's just the manufacturer's suggested retail price (MSRP). Bear in mind those taxes and charges we claimed you'll have to pay when acquiring an auto? Suppliers can prolong loan settlement terms to strike your target regular monthly repayment while not decreasing the out-the-door price, and you'll wind up paying even more rate of interest over time.


Both you and the dealer are qualified to a fair deal however you'll likely wind up paying a bit even more than you desire and the dealership will likely get a little much less than they want. Constantly start negotiations by asking what the out-the-door rate is and go from there. If the dealership isn't going reduced enough, you might have the ability to discuss some particular items to obtain closer to your desired rate.

There are much more unknowns in a peer-to-peer (P2P) deal. A strong factor for getting peer-to-peer is due to the fact that the vendor has the vehicle you want at a fair cost.


In addition, an exclusive seller does not have to cover the overhead expenses a dealer produces. A supplier is actually an intermediary in the purchase, developing the needed earnings by blowing up the acquisition rate when offering the automobile. Nonetheless, at the end of the day, the peer-to-peer deal will only be as good as the buyer's negotiating abilities.


In theory, a private vendor's initial asking cost will be less than a car dealership's rate for the reasons itemized over. Bargaining a deal price with a private vendor must begin at a lower limit than when negotiating with a dealership. This, however, isn't a buyer's only benefit. By the time the purchaser and seller get to the bargaining phase, the personal seller has invested a great deal of time in marketing you a vehicle.
